The Highlights Inside

The Mona Lisa is undoubtedly the star attraction, often crowded but worth seeing for its cultural significance. Other must-see pieces include the Winged Victory of Samothrace—a dramatic Hellenistic sculpture perched at the top of a grand staircase—and the Venus de Milo, a stunning example of Greek sculpture’s finesse. One reviewer mentioned, “The highlight for me was the Winged Victory, it’s just as majestic as you imagine.”

Beyond these big names, the Louvre’s architecture itself is awe-inspiring. The glass pyramid entrance, designed by I. M. Pei, offers a modern contrast to the historic palace, making for a captivating start to your visit.

The Size and Timing of Your Visit

One consistent theme from reviews is the importance of allocating enough time. With over 380,000 objects in the collection, you could easily spend days here. But with just a day, you’ll want to plan your route. Arriving early can give you a head start on the crowds, especially around popular works like the Mona Lisa and the Venus de Milo.

Reviewers appreciated having a full day: “I arrived early and spent the whole day exploring. The museum is huge, and I needed the time.” This approach ensures you won’t feel rushed and can truly soak in the art.

Visitor Experience and Practical Tips

While the ticket simplifies entry, some reviewers mentioned that lines at security remain. A tip is to arrive early or during off-peak hours to avoid the longest waits. The museum’s size means you’ll want comfortable shoes, and bringing a water bottle and a small guidebook or app can enhance your experience.

Many travelers appreciated the freedom of exploring at their own pace. One visitor said, “I loved the Italian section and the Egyptian artifacts—both felt like a full experience.” So, even if the Mona Lisa gets busy, you can comfortably retreat to less crowded wings.
